The objective of this degree program is to prepare students for professional practice in the field of chemical engineering, and to provide a foundation in the fundamental knowledge of chemical engineering. Candidates are required to take a total of 30 credits, 12 credits for core courses, 2 credits of a required professional course, and 16 credits of electives. A thesis is not required for this program; a project option is available. Core Courses CHE 406 Transport Phenomena CHE 503 Thermodynamics CHE 525 Chemical Reaction Engineering* AND one of the following: CHE 535 Applications of Mathematics to Engineering or CHE 530 Advanced Process Control *Note: Interested students can substitute, upon advisor consent, CHE 577: Bioprocess Engineering for CHE 525: Chemical Reaction Engineering. Professional Requirement CHE 506 Intellectual Property Management and Entrepreneurship
